The Best of Brookfield MO Located in Linn County Missouri
Brookfield Missouri was founded in 1859 and has seen population growth and decline as industries have come and gone. According to the 2010 census the current population is 4,542. Brookfield has numerous local activities for entertainment. Football and softball are popular activities in the fall. Wrestling and basketball are played in the winter and track and field in the spring. College sports are nearby with the University of Missouri within an hour and a half drive. Truman State within an hour, Northwest Missouri State within two hours and Missouri Western within an hour and a half drive from Brookfield MO. Golf is available at the country club for a reasonable price by city standards. Swimming is available during the summer at the city pool and country club for members. Fishing and hunting land are abundant and could be purchased with a house for much less than a suburban home. Recreational fishing is easy to find between area lakes and according to the Missouri Department of Conservation the state has over 320,000 ponds. The Brookfield Country club offers fishing, swimming, tennis and golf for less than yearly homeowner’s association fees in suburban neighborhoods. Brookfield has a new YMCA for fitness activities and land is abundant for hiking, ATV riding and other outdoor activities. Numerous parks and recreational areas are scattered throughout North Central Missouri including parks, lakes and areas for wildlife conservation.
